    I wouldn't say the keyboard is the easiest to type on, but it isn't tough to get used to. I like the Blackberry keyboard better than the onscreen one that I have on the 3115, but I make do. You can also use the handwriting transcriber, but that takes some time to learn how it recognizes your writing. I use it mostly for reading, and only a little typing...

    Well I tried that out, and I liked the menus and WM 2003, but I didn't like how the PDA felt in my hand.

    I compared it to the LifeDrive, and I liked the LifeDrive over the rx3115. So I decided to get the LifeDrive.

    Plus, I have a lot of cd's, so I wanted one with more space.
